Acetaminophen is an over-the-counter medicine used to reduce fevers and relieve pain. It is sold under many brand names, including Tylenol.

Decades of research have found that acetaminophen is safe for children when administered as recommended. Misleading claims link the medicine to autism. These false claims send a confusing, dangerous message to parents and expectant parents and does a disservice to autistic individuals. Read more at the link below.

Some individuals wrongly assert there is a link between vaccines and autism. Before the claim was discredited, researchers took it seriously, investigated it thoroughly, and found no link. This research, in many countries, involving thousands of individuals, has spanned multiple decades. Any effort to misrepresent sound, strong science poses a threat to the health of children and does a disservice to the autistic community.

Immunizations are important to help children stay healthy, so they can learn, grow and thrive. If parents have questions about vaccines or autism, we encourage them to talk to their child’s pediatrician. Learn more: https://bit.ly/4nI0Rnb

After the governor’s announcement yesterday about ending vaccine mandates, it is unclear at this time what exactly may change about school vaccine requirements. Vaccine requirements are part of Florida Law and are adopted by the Department of Health after consultation with the Department of Eduation. Regardless, Myrtle Avenue Pediatrics will continue to encourage and provide all vaccines that have been proven both safe and effective for our families. The Florida Chapter of the American Academy of Pediatrics ("FCAAP") believes every family should have access to immunizations to keep their community healthy. Schools are an important part of that community. For many kids, the best part of school is being with friends - sharing space, playing on the playground, and learning together. Close contact makes it easy for contagious diseases to spread quickly. That's why many schools require routine childhood immunizations. When everyone in a school is vaccinated, it is harder for diseases to spread and easier for everyone to continue learning and having fun. When children are sick and miss school caregivers also miss work, which not only impacts those families but also the local economy. We are concerned that today's announcement will put children in Florida public schools at higher risk for getting sick, which will have a ripple effect across our communities.
